The Pacific coast

Getting around

    The main transport link in this region is the coastal highway, the Carretera al Pacífico (CA-2), the country's fastest road. This is the usual route for pullman buses speeding between Guatemala City and the Mexican border, so travel is normally swift and comfortable.
